Fans have reacted favorably to the live-action adaptation of the iconic anime seriesOne Piece. The series, based on Eiichiro Oda’s original manga, has done its utmost to stick to the original script and be as grounded as possible. The series’ creators, Matt Owens and Steven Maeda, worked hard and succeeded thanks to the strong influence of Oda-san himself. Since its premiere, the eight-episode series has gotten well-deserved praise and is trending all over the internet. The cast of the series includes Iñaki Godoy as Luffy, Mackenyu as Zoro, Emily Rudd as Nami, Jacob Romero as Usopp, and Taz Skylar as Sanji.

Emily Rudd’s Experience Meeting Eiichiro Oda

Rudd plays Nami, the navigator of Luffy’s Straw Hat crew and a former member of the Arlong Pirates, in Netflix’s live-action version of the famous anime and manga. Emily Rudd admits that meeting Oda was a terrifying experience. In an interview withCollider, Emily Rudd discussed meeting the creator ofOne Piece, Eiichiro Oda, and how she was afraid to the core. She said:

“I also was able to meet Oda Sensei and it was easily the most scared I’ve ever been in my whole life. He’s a lovely dude, but, he’s kind of like a god, you know? So, I was like, ‘Oh man, I can’t. Hello, it’s so nice to meet you,’ I’m like just shaking.”

Emily Rudd as Nami

Rudd also explained the amount of respect she has for Oda san, as he has not only created an adventurous story but also a grounded newfound family tale.

Emily Rudd’s Opinion About Eiichiro Oda

Talking toGamesRadar+, Rudd explained what she felt about the story and Oda san himself. She talked about how the genius mind of Oda brought to life one of the most exhilarating stories ever. She said:

“First of all, Oda-sensei is an absolute genius and, you know, it’s kind of hard to argue against genius. He did such an incredible, masterful job at creating a story that is not only wacky, crazy, playful, and adventurous, but also so grounded and real. It has a lot of heart. It’s a story about found family. It’s a story about freedom, and pursuing your dreams. And I think that that is something that people can universally connect to.”
